Rumah >hujung hadapan web >Soal Jawab bahagian hadapan >Apa yang perlu dilakukan jika penyemak imbas tidak menyokong css3

Apa yang perlu dilakukan jika penyemak imbas tidak menyokong css3

PHPz
PHPzasal
2023-04-23 16:41:06908semak imbas

CSS3 ialah alat penting dalam pembangunan web Ia boleh mencapai banyak kesan reka bentuk tapak web moden, seperti sudut bulat, kecerunan, putaran, bayang-bayang, dll. Walau bagaimanapun, apakah yang perlu kita lakukan apabila penyemak imbas tidak menyokong CSS3?

Pertama, kita perlu tahu pelayar mana yang tidak menyokong CSS3. Pada masa ini, versi lama Internet Explorer (IE6-IE8) dan beberapa penyemak imbas mudah alih (seperti UC Browser) tidak menyokong CSS3. Apabila membuat laman web, kita perlu mengambil kira kewujudan pelayar ini.

Seterusnya, kita boleh mempertimbangkan beberapa cara untuk menyelesaikan masalah ini. Pertama, kita boleh memilih untuk menggunakan kaedah penulisan keserasian CSS3, seperti "-webkit-", "-moz-" dan awalan lain. Dengan menambahkan awalan ini, kebanyakan penyemak imbas boleh menyokong kesan CSS3, tetapi kod CSS yang diperlukan untuk ditulis dengan cara ini agak panjang dan meningkatkan beban kerja.

Kedua, kita boleh memilih alternatif menggunakan CSS3. Contohnya, gunakan JavaScript atau CSS2 untuk melaksanakan fungsi CSS3 dengan kesan yang serupa. Contohnya, gunakan JavaScript untuk mencapai kesan animasi, atau gunakan penapis CSS2 untuk mencapai kesan bayang-bayang, dsb. Kaedah ini memerlukan kami menguasai pengetahuan JavaScript dan CSS2, dan memerlukan lebih banyak masa untuk melaksanakan dan nyahpepijat.

Akhir sekali, kami boleh membuat reka bentuk kurang menuntut dan menggugurkan beberapa kesan CSS3 untuk menampung pelayar yang tidak menyokongnya. Walaupun pendekatan ini mungkin mengorbankan beberapa reka bentuk tapak web, ia memastikan tapak web kami boleh berjalan dengan betul pada kebanyakan penyemak imbas.

Selain kaedah ini, kami juga boleh menggunakan beberapa alatan untuk membantu kami mengesan sokongan penyemak imbas yang berbeza. Sebagai contoh, tapak web CanIUse boleh membantu kami memahami cara penyemak imbas berbeza menyokong CSS3, dan alatan pembangun penyemak imbas Chrome juga boleh menyemak cara kesan CSS3 dipaparkan pada penyemak imbas yang berbeza.

Ringkasnya, apabila berhadapan dengan masalah pelayar CSS3 tidak menyokongnya, kita perlu menggunakan pelbagai kaedah secara fleksibel untuk menyelesaikan masalah ini. Selain memastikan kod bersih dan ringkas, kami juga harus memastikan tapak web boleh dipaparkan secara normal pada pelbagai pelayar untuk meningkatkan pengalaman pengguna dan kebolehgunaan tapak web.

Atas ialah kandungan terperinci Apa yang perlu dilakukan jika penyemak imbas tidak menyokong css3. Untuk maklumat lanjut, sila ikut artikel berkaitan lain di laman web China PHP!

Kenyataan:
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n